Domino Pepperoni Slice Calorie Count

For a standard large pizza, one slice (1/8 of the pie) typically contains approximately 280 to 300 calories. The restaurant provides separate entries for hand-tossed, thin crust, and deep-disk varieties, and each category has its own unique calorie count per serving.
